Transaction 12bc25043f584ca299118243918a6cebc06a6b75f261df74b74a78c687a98ccf
1 Input
2 Outputs
- 12bc25043f584ca299118243918a6cebc06a6b75f261df74b74a78c687a98ccf:0
- 12bc25043f584ca299118243918a6cebc06a6b75f261df74b74a78c687a98ccf:1
value 644000
address 1JjmHSDxeRQ8WeoxhzBimscbbp7faELm6r
value 75728
address 1NtS5oCCYqi82Z7TAwnE7YnWmcyTbBX8Dk